fkolacek/dwm-customized

dwm - dynamic window manager dwm is an extremely fast, small, and dynamic window manager for X. See the original README file for more info. Forked by Frantisek Kolacek I was happily using dwm fork created by bblaskovic but then I took an arrow to the knee and decided to create my own. I patched the Vanilla dwm and configured it for my needs. List of applied patches: pertag systray nametag cfacts multimon (monitor marker)

lirul/qemu-kvm-2.4-x86_64

##Re-compile qemu-2.4.1 to CentOS-7 ###(based on fc24 src with lot of modifications in the spec file) !!! Only system-x86_64 + KVM !!! Warning! This build has lack number of features! For example, there are no xen, rbd, iscsi, glusterfs, sdl, gtk, brlapi, fdt, bluez, spice, lzo, snappy, seccomp, tpm and much more!
